Neon sign in Soho London sex shop
Size: 3603px × 5906px
Location: London UK
Photo credit: © Tim James/Mabel Gray / Alamy / Afripics
License: Royalty Free
Model Released: No
Keywords: adult, advertising, bright, call-girls, customer, customers, danger, dildos, district, dolls, england, erotic, excitement, fetish, frisson, girls, industry, invitation, light, london, magazines, marketing, models, neon, porn, prostitute, punter, punters, red, sale, sex, sexy, shadows, shop, sign, soho, toys, uk, vibrators, videos, window, xxx